Case Study: Milestone – Dancing Moose Montessori School – USA

Dancing Moose Montessori School Advances Education with Axis and Milestone Video
Dancing Moose Montessori School in Salt Lake City, Utah, developed a unique way to
increase parents’ participation in their child’s schooling, improve teacher evaluations
without disturbing class, and expand overall school security. Milestone XProtect® Express
video management software (VMS) and network cameras from Axis Communications
oversee daily operations at Dancing Moose to deliver a high degree of security and provide
parents with a window into their child’s learning.

The Challenge
Dancing Moose Montessori School opened its doors with a promise to parents and
students to provide unmatched learning experience with programs that are unique,
learning environments that are professional and safe, and processes that are transparent.
Safety was a key consideration, but to stay true to its promise of transparency, the school
needed a security system that was robust and effective while also allowing parents to
remotely monitor their children without interrupting class.
The Solution
Milestone XProtect® Express IP video management software (VMS), 40 Axis network
cameras and a pair of 42-inch monitors comprise the monitoring system that allows
parents and school administrators to observe students and teachers without interfering
in classroom activities. The monitors are in the lobby, the cameras are set up throughout
the school and the system is custom integrated with S2 Extreme access control — thanks
to the Milestone open platform architecture.
The Advantages
With the simple click of a mouse, parents have live access to their child’s classroom with
out the distraction that their presence in the room would create. They can quickly and
easily observe how their child learns and interacts with classmates and teachers. For ad
ministrators, the ability to monitor classrooms remotely means that teacher evaluations
are no longer a distraction to students or the teacher. The integration of the video system
with access control provides efficient management of safety matters in the school.
A Total Learning Experience
Founded by President Joyce Sibbett, Ph. D., Dancing Moose Montessori School of West
Valley City, Utah, focuses on the total learning experience, providing engaging activities
and specialized programs tailored to each class. A key feature of Dancing Moose Montessori
School is the learning environment with bright and airy designs in multiple zones,
including open spaces full of greenery, a large gym and a specialized outdoor program.
Each school is newly built from the ground up, typically measuring 20,000 square feet,
hosting 200 students in 12 classrooms with two teachers assigned to each room.
Peace of mind for parents, students, teachers and staff was a priority, and the state-of-
the-art, integrated monitoring and security system goes a long way toward providing
just that. The system, installed by Stone Security of Salt Lake City, is networked through
Milestone XProtect Express VMS and includes a variety of Axis network cameras and an
S2 Extreme audio/visual access control system. The solution also includes a 4U BCD Video
tower server powered by HP, Netgear 24-port POE switches and a DMP intrusion system.
Visitors, parents, staff, and teachers use unique access codes to enter the system, but only
after verbal and visual confirmation. Once inside the facility, parents have permissions
-based virtual access to the preschool, with views of authorized classrooms and outdoor
areas.
The Milestone XProtect® Smart Client interface allows multiple parents to view different
images on the monitors simultaneously – the system is configured for as many as six
camera feeds to be displayed on each screen.

Every child in view
Stone Security carefully selected cameras that would provide the most comprehensive
viewing options for parents.
At the school’s original location, opened in 2007, Stone Security installed pan/tilt/zoom
AXIS 212 PTZ-V Network Cameras inside the classrooms to offer instant pan/tilt/zoom
functionality. When Dancing Moose opened a second location in 2014, Stone Security
chose either wide-angle, 3 megapixel AXIS M3006-V or panoramic, 5 megapixel AXIS
M3007-PV Fixed Dome Network Cameras to provide complete views of each room.
For external security afterhours, Stone Security installed HDTV-quality 720p AXIS P3364-
VE Fixed Dome Network Cameras outside the building. The cameras’ Lightfinder technol
ogy is ideal for low-light visibility. The exterior cameras are set to record on motion, and
they can be viewed on Duffield’s office computer.
“We recommend Axis cameras specifically because IP-based cameras are easy to use, pro
vide high resolution, and offer a great deal of flexibility to choose frame rates, resolution
and recording options on the fly,” said Andy Schreyer of Stone Security.
Effective Learning Through Observation
Two 42-inch NEC monitors are installed in the lobby of Dancing Moose Montessori
School, where parents can see their child at any point throughout the day without being
a distraction in the classroom, which could cause their child to act differently.
“Parents can be interested in seeing what the teacher is teaching, if their child is engaged
in the lesson, or how well the student is eating at lunchtime,” says Jennifer Duffield,
executive director, Dancing Moose Montessori School. “The Milestone interface and Axis
cameras make our parents comfortable and offer reassurance and a sense of security.”
Parents and school administrators are equally interested in educators’ teaching meth
-ods, whether or not the pupils are actively participating in the lesson and activities, and
verifying that students are playing safely and eating well.
“It’s nice to be able to pull a classroom image up on the screen to keep track of the
teachers’ lessons, or to see if students are behaving well or getting out of hand,” contin
ues Duffield. “What’s great is that the Milestone and Axis technology allows us to observe
classrooms without disturbing the lesson flow, and we see the true, unvarnished behav
ior of our students during their normal interactions with teachers.”
According to Duffield, the Milestone XProtect Express and Axis network camera solu
tion has surpassed her expectations. As she explains it, parents have had little, if any,
exposure to operating an advanced video monitoring system, but with just the click of
a mouse, they have a high-resolution view of their children in classrooms and outdoor
environments.
“At the start of the school year, parents flocked to the monitors and were amazed at the
ability to retain an active role in their child’s day without distracting them during school
hours,” she says. “As the school year progresses, the monitoring stations average about 10
users in the morning and 10 during lunch. We are proud to offer Milestone’s interface to
the families of our pupils and are thrilled with its positive effect on our program.”
